DropdownMenu

Composable Component

Menus display a list of choices on a temporary surface. They appear when users interact with a button, action, or other control.

Dropdown menu image

Common
@Composable
expect fun DropdownMenu(
    expanded: Boolean,
    onDismissRequest: () -> Unit,
    modifier: Modifier = Modifier,
    offset: DpOffset = DpOffset(0.dp, 0.dp),
    scrollState: ScrollState = rememberScrollState(),
    properties: PopupProperties = DefaultMenuProperties,
    shape: Shape = MenuDefaults.shape,
    containerColor: Color = MenuDefaults.containerColor,
    tonalElevation: Dp = MenuDefaults.TonalElevation,
    shadowElevation: Dp = MenuDefaults.ShadowElevation,
    border: BorderStroke? = null,
    content: @Composable ColumnScope.() -> Unit,
)

Parameters

expandedwhether the menu is expanded or not
onDismissRequestcalled when the user requests to dismiss the menu, such as by tapping outside the menu's bounds
modifierModifier to be applied to the menu's content
offsetDpOffset from the original position of the menu. The offset respects the LayoutDirection, so the offset's x position will be added in LTR and subtracted in RTL.
scrollStatea ScrollState to used by the menu's content for items vertical scrolling
propertiesPopupProperties for further customization of this popup's behavior
shapethe shape of the menu
containerColorthe container color of the menu
tonalElevationwhen containerColor is ColorScheme.surface, a translucent primary color overlay is applied on top of the container. A higher tonal elevation value will result in a darker color in light theme and lighter color in dark theme. See also: Surface.
shadowElevationthe elevation for the shadow below the menu
borderthe border to draw around the container of the menu. Pass null for no border.
contentthe content of this dropdown menu, typically a DropdownMenuItem

Code Examples

@Preview
@Composable
fun MenuSample() {
    var expanded by remember { mutableStateOf(false) }
    Box(modifier = Modifier.fillMaxSize().wrapContentSize(Alignment.TopStart)) {
        IconButton(onClick = { expanded = true }) {
            Icon(Icons.Default.MoreVert, contentDescription = "Localized description")
        }
        DropdownMenu(expanded = expanded, onDismissRequest = { expanded = false }) {
            DropdownMenuItem(
                text = { Text("Edit") },
                onClick = { /* Handle edit! */ },
                leadingIcon = { Icon(Icons.Outlined.Edit, contentDescription = null) },
            )
            DropdownMenuItem(
                text = { Text("Settings") },
                onClick = { /* Handle settings! */ },
                leadingIcon = { Icon(Icons.Outlined.Settings, contentDescription = null) },
            )
            HorizontalDivider()
            DropdownMenuItem(
                text = { Text("Send Feedback") },
                onClick = { /* Handle send feedback! */ },
                leadingIcon = { Icon(Icons.Outlined.Email, contentDescription = null) },
                trailingIcon = { Text("F11", textAlign = TextAlign.Center) },
            )
        }
    }
}
@Preview
@Composable
fun MenuWithScrollStateSample() {
    var expanded by remember { mutableStateOf(false) }
    val scrollState = rememberScrollState()
    Box(modifier = Modifier.fillMaxSize().wrapContentSize(Alignment.TopStart)) {
        IconButton(onClick = { expanded = true }) {
            Icon(Icons.Default.MoreVert, contentDescription = "Localized description")
        }
        DropdownMenu(
            expanded = expanded,
            onDismissRequest = { expanded = false },
            scrollState = scrollState,
        ) {
            repeat(30) {
                DropdownMenuItem(
                    text = { Text("Item ${it + 1}") },
                    onClick = { /* TODO */ },
                    leadingIcon = { Icon(Icons.Outlined.Edit, contentDescription = null) },
                )
            }
        }
        LaunchedEffect(expanded) {
            if (expanded) {
                // Scroll to show the bottom menu items.
                scrollState.scrollTo(scrollState.maxValue)
            }
        }
    }
}
